/**
 * Configuration file for the desktop styles
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* File that contains all the scss files that will be used as styles for the theme.
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* Configuration file with the common colors used in the theme.
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* File containing commonly used mixins.
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* Styles for the product grid displayed on categories and search results.
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
.catalog-category-view .page-wrapper .page-main .columns .products-grid .product-items .product-item .product-item-info .product-item-details .product-item-inner .actions-primary .action.tocart.primary, .catalogsearch-result-index .page-wrapper .page-main .columns .products-grid .product-items .product-item .product-item-info .product-item-details .product-item-inner .actions-primary .action.tocart.primary {
  font-size: 14px; }

/**
 * Styles for category pages. (Product grid styles does not goes here!)
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* Styles for sub category pages. (categories which display other categories and no products)
 *
 * @package    Spanplatten default
 * @author     Simon Brauner <brauner@code4business.de>
 */
/**
 * Styles for configurator product page.
 *
 * @package    Spanplatten default
 * @author     Simon Brauner <brauner@code4business.de>
 */
.edge-strip {
  display: inline-flex;
  width: 100%; }

.edge-strip-direction {
  width: 25%;
  margin-bottom: 25px; }
  .edge-strip-direction.links, .edge-strip-direction.hinten, .edge-strip-direction.rechts {
    border-right: 1px dotted #d3d3d3; }
  .edge-strip-direction.links .field {
    margin-left: 0; }
  .edge-strip-direction.vorne .field {
    margin-right: 0; }
  .edge-strip-direction .field {
    margin: 5px 19px; }

#plate-configurator .left-column {
  width: 40%;
  display: inline-block; }

#plate-configurator .image {
  width: 60%;
  display: inline-block;
  vertical-align: top; }

#plate-configurator #product-addtocart-button {
  margin-top: 5px; }

#plate-configurator .configurable .control {
  width: 264px; }

#plate-configurator .dimensions .control {
  width: 175px; }

/**
 * Checkout styles
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* Styles for the customer account pages.
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* Styles for the customer account login page.
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* Styles for the homepage.
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
.cms-home .homepage-description {
  display: inline-block;
  width: calc(65% - 10px);
  padding-right: 10px; }

.cms-home .homepage-banners {
  width: 35%;
  display: inline-block;
  float: right;
  text-align: right;
  margin: 20px 0 0 0; }
  .cms-home .homepage-banners img {
    width: 45%; }

/**
 * Minicart styles
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* Styles for very generalistic elements. Only include here styles for things that are part of the whole shop.
 * Examples are: links, list items, tables
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
/**
 * Styles for the footer
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
.page-footer .footer.content {
  padding: 0 20px 20px 20px; }
  .page-footer .footer.content .footer-content {
    height: 150px; }
    .page-footer .footer.content .footer-content .links {
      display: inline-block;
      vertical-align: top;
      width: calc(25% - 1px);
      height: 100%;
      padding: 0;
      margin: 0; }
    .page-footer .footer.content .footer-content .contact {
      display: inline-block;
      vertical-align: top;
      width: calc(50% - 1px);
      height: 100%; }
      .page-footer .footer.content .footer-content .contact .contact-info {
        display: inline-block;
        height: 60px;
        vertical-align: middle;
        margin-right: 30px; }
      .page-footer .footer.content .footer-content .contact .contact-numbers {
        display: inline-block;
        height: 60px;
        vertical-align: middle; }
      .page-footer .footer.content .footer-content .contact .contact-email {
        margin-top: 10px; }
    .page-footer .footer.content .footer-content .open-hours {
      display: inline-block;
      vertical-align: top;
      width: 25%;
      height: 100%; }

/**
 * Styles for the header
 *
 * @package    Spanplatten default
 * @author     Rafael Melo <melo@code4business.de>
 */
.page-header {
  background-color: white; }
  .page-header .block-search {
    width: 400px; }
    .page-header .block-search .block-content .control ul.header.links {
      padding: 0;
      margin: 5px 0 0 0; }
      .page-header .block-search .block-content .control ul.header.links li {
        display: inline-block;
        margin: 0 10px 0 0; }

.nav-sections {
  margin-bottom: 20px; }
  .nav-sections .nav-sections-item-content {
    background-color: black; }
    .nav-sections .nav-sections-item-content .navigation {
      background-color: black; }
      .nav-sections .nav-sections-item-content .navigation .category-item.level-top {
        margin: 0;
        padding-left: 15px; 
        padding-right: 10px; }
        .nav-sections .nav-sections-item-content .navigation .category-item.level-top a.level-top {
          padding-right: 15px;
          padding-left: 0; }
      .nav-sections .nav-sections-item-content .navigation .level0.active > .level-top {
        color: white;
        border: none; }
      .nav-sections .nav-sections-item-content .navigation .level0 > .level-top {
        color: white;
        border: none; }
      .nav-sections .nav-sections-item-content .navigation .level0 .submenu .active a {
        border: none; }

/**
 * File that contains all visual changes for the cookie notice on every page
 *
 * @package    Spanplatten default
 * @author     Simon Brauner <brauner@code4business.de>
 */
.message.global.cookie .content {
  display: flex; }
  .message.global.cookie .content p {
    padding-right: 20px;
    padding-top: 5px; }

.message.global.cookie .actions {
  margin-top: 0;
  width: 6%; }

/*# sourceMappingURL=app-styles-l.css.map */
